Rubye Sparger Cooper

Posted on August 19, 2014 By Sylvester Local

Mrs. Rubye Sparger Cooper, 95, of Sumner died Tuesday August 12, 2014 at her residence.

The funeral service was held at 11:00 AM on Friday August 15, 2014 at Banks Funeral Home Chapel with Rev. Mike Davis officiating. A second service will be held at 1:00 PM on Monday August 18, 2014 at the First United Methodist Church in Kennedale, TX. with interment to follow in the Emerald Hills Memorial Park Cemetery with Rev. Robert Nimocks officiating.

Mrs. Cooper was born on August 25, 1918 in Smithfield, TX. to the late Jessie Ed Sparger and Mary Jane Jobe Sparger. She had lived in Worth County since 1965 moving there from Kennedale, TX. Mrs. Cooper was a member of the Rebecca Chapter Order Of The Eastern Star and the First United Methodist Church in Kennedale, TX. She enjoyed shopping and traveling.

Survivors include her daughters, Marilyn Herring of Sylvester; Gayle Eason (Harmer) of Sylvester; sons, Sandy Cooper (Jo) of Sumner; Larry Cooper (Elaine) of Sylvester; Mike Cooper (JoAnn) of Henderson, Tx.; 19 grandchildren; 29 great grandchildren and 1 great great grandchild; sisters, Billie Owens of Granbury, TX; Sue Sparger of Bedford, TX; brother, Sammy Sparger of Bedford.

In addition to her parents Mrs. Cooper was preceded in death by her husband, Charles Leroy Cooper on October 3, 2004, two sons, Jerry Charles Cooper and Willis Dale Cooper and a brother, Tommy Sparger.

Pallbearers included, Jeffrey Jeffords, Tony Cooper, Jerry Cooper, Roger Dale Watson, David Cooper, Justin Cooper, Will Cooper and Shannon Cooper. Honorary Pallbearers included, Michael Eason, Michael Cooper, Jimmy Cooper and Troy Cooper.
